Abstract
An emergency safety reflector for an automotive vehicle utilized by an individual to visually warn motorists of an accident or vehicle disablement includes a v-shaped orange reflector having a pair of pivotally interconnected arms with a window hook attached to one arm and a pad secured to the other arm so that the emergency safety reflector can be mounted to a vehicle window and for ground placement of the emergency safety reflector the v-shaped orange reflector is attached to a cylindrical tube with the tube being mounted to a cylindrical weighted base so that the v-shaped reflector extends outwardly from the tube and both the tube and the base are composed of an orange colored or coated illuminative and reflective material or covered with an orange reflective tape whereupon one or more emergency safety reflectors can either be mounted to the vehicle window or placed around and about the vehicle to provide maximum advance warning for motorists, especially at night, of a disabled vehicle or upcoming hazardous and dangerous road or highway condition.
Description
- The present invention pertains to portable reflective devices and markers, and more particularly pertains to a portable illuminative safety reflector that can be mounted to the vehicle or used as a stand-alone safety reflector for placement beside and adjacent the vehicle.
- One of the most disconcerting, unnerving and dangerous occurrences for any driver, especially a solitary female driver, is to have the vehicle they are driving experience mechanical troubles and failures, or to be involved in an accident. Since mechanical troubles, vehicle breakdown and disablement, and accidents can occur on any road, from a heavily traveled interstate to a quiet country lane, and at any time of the day or night at any time or season of the year, it is desirable to have the appropriate tools and equipment stored in the vehicle ready for use in such situations. However, most individuals and vehicle owners aren't prepared for such contingencies and don't heed the advice of the AAA or law enforcement regarding the basic safety tools and equipment that should be carried or stored in all vehicles. Indeed, most individuals don't even carry such basic tools such as pliers, a hammer or a ratchet set in their vehicle, let alone extra containers of motor oil, anti-freeze, duct tape, blankets, sand, or safety flares. Thus, when a vehicle does break down the common means to communicate to other drivers that the vehicle is disabled is by tying a towel or cloth to the antenna or hanging the cloth or towel from a rolled-up window. Needless to say, these ad hoc visual communication means fail to convey the seriousness of the situation to travelers and are wholly ineffective at night or in inclement weather. It is thus desirable to have in one's vehicle a more effective warning and emergency device or marker that is effective at night and gives oncoming drivers ample visual warning that a vehicle is on the road or along the road or on the berm, and that there is an accident or a vehicle breakdown or disablement situation, and that all drivers should proceed with caution. Such a warning or emergency device or marker will also alert law enforcement and other public safety officials of the hazardous or dangerous condition that exists on or alongside the road.
- For example, the May et al. patent (U.S. Pat. No. 3,934,541) discloses a triangular folding traffic marker that includes a reflective base member and reflective side members that are pivotally attached to the ends of the base member and pivot upward for being fastened together by latching elements.
- The Anderson et al. patent (U.S. design Pat. Des. 287,576) discloses a design for an emergency road reflector that includes a tripod stand having a reflector plate pendent from an attachment ring to which the upper ends of the tripod legs are attached.
- The Anderson patent (U.S. Pat. No. 5,287,822) discloses a portable warning marker that includes a base member to which an upright plate member is pivotally attached with a pair of transverse wing members being pivotally attached to the plate member.
- The Freeman et al. patent (U.S. design Pat. 389,078) discloses a road safety marker that includes three upright legs forming a tripod structure and an illuminative bulb enclosed within a housing that is mounted at the upper end of the tripod structure.
- The Chen patent (U.S. Pat. No. 6,857,385 B1) discloses a foldable road warning device that includes a base to which is mounted a triangular-shaped board having reflective material attached thereto, and a pair of plates mounted to the board and extending transverse thereto.
- Nonetheless, despite the ingenuity of the above devices, there remains a need for an emergency safety reflector that can either be either mounted to the window of the vehicle or can be used as a stand-alone reflective marker for placement beside and about the vehicle.
- The present invention comprehends an emergency safety reflector that can be used as a stand-alone unit for placement adjacent and about an automotive vehicle that is broken down or disabled and sitting on the side of the road or on the berm, or the emergency safety reflector can be mounted directly to the vehicle, i.e., specifically to one or more side door windows. The emergency safety reflector thus comprises a dual use function or capability, and, in fact, emergency safety reflectors can be placed about the disabled vehicle and on the vehicle to provide advance visual indication and warning—and advance visual illumination at night—that an automotive vehicle is located on the side of the roadway disabled or broken down. The emergency safety reflector of the present invention thus provides advance warning to drivers, especially at night, to slow down and proceed with caution, and also alerts public safety personnel that an emergency situation or condition exists on the roadway.
- The emergency safety reflector of the present invention includes a v-shaped reflector preferably composed of plastic. Specifically, the v-shaped reflector includes a pair of arms pivotally interconnected at their inner ends with each arm also including an opposite free distal end. The arms can themselves be composed of a colored—orange—plastic reflective material, or the arms can be covered with illuminative orange reflective tape. Secured to the inner ends of the arms is a triangular arrow member also preferably composed of an orange reflective plastic material.
- The emergency safety reflector includes several mounting or support means for mounting the emergency safety reflector to a vehicle window or for placement of the emergency safety reflector on the ground or road surface about the vehicle. Thus, for mounting the emergency safety reflector to the vehicle window the support means includes a u-shaped window hook attachable to the distal end of one arm and a pad, orange colored or orange covered, mounted to the distal end of the other arm. The window hook includes a slot that slips down over the upper edge of the window and the pad rests against the exterior surface of the window to avoid scratching the window.
- In addition, the emergency safety reflector includes a ground mounting means for placement of one or more emergency safety reflectors about and around the vehicle. The ground mounting or ground supporting means includes a cylindrical tube mounted to and projecting upwardly from a cylindrical base with the base filled with a material, such as sand, to maintain the upright position of the emergency safety reflector. Both the base and the tube are preferably composed of an orange-colored plastic material. In order to secure the v-shaped reflector to the tube, a pin is inserted through the distal end of one arm and the tube adjacent the upper end of the tube while the distal end of the other arm is inserted through a rectangular-shaped opening that is adjacent and extends through the lower end of the tube. The reflective capabilities are enhanced in that the v-shaped reflector, the arrow member, the tube, and the base are all composed of a reflective and illuminative orange-colored plastic or plastic-type material, or are covered with an orange reflective tape.

FIG. 9 is a front elevational view of the emergency safety reflector of the present invention illustrating the foldable capability of the emergency safety reflector for storage and transport. - Illustrated in
FIGS. 1-9 is anemergency safety reflector 10 that can be stored and carried within an automotive vehicle, such as thevehicle 12 shown inFIGS. 1-3 , and quickly and easily set up for use on a ground or road surface should the driver encounter various driving conditions such as: engine trouble and consequent vehicle breakdown or disablement, a need to pull off theroadway 14 and onto theberm 16 for any of a number of reasons (emergency bathroom stop, directions, etc.), or for a flat tire that must be changed. In all of the examples, one or more emergency roadway markers or signs are essential for providing warning signs or indications to oncoming traffic and motorists of the hazardous and possibly dangerous roadway condition. The present invention provides clear and visible reflective illumination and ample advance warning to all motorists for preventing accidents, and is especially useful in inclement weather and at night when many vehicle breakdowns, accidents, and unplanned road pull-offs occur. - The
emergency safety reflector 10 of the present includes several embodiments that allow the device to be both mounted to aside window 18 of thevehicle 12 or placed about and around thevehicle 12 with one or moreemergency safety reflectors 10 placed alongside theroad 14 and/or on theberm 16 to visually indicate and warn motorists that thevehicle 12 is parked and stopped and that caution should be exercised in approaching and moving past thevehicle 12. - Illustrated in
FIGS. 1-3 and 7-9 is an embodiment for theemergency safety reflector 10 for mounting thesafety reflector 10 to one—or more—windows 18 of thevehicle 12. Theemergency safety reflector 10 includes a v-shaped reflector 20 preferably composed of an orange-colored plastic material. The v-shaped reflector 20 can alternatively be covered with reflective and illuminative orange tape. The v-shaped reflector 20 includes a pair ofarms 22, and eacharm 22 includes aninner end 24 and an oppositedistal end 26. Apivot pin 28 pivotally interconnects thearms 22 at their respective inner ends 24. In addition, anarrow member 30 is secured to thearms 22 at their inner ends 24. More specifically, thearrow member 30 includes aninternal slot 32 into which the inner ends 24 of thearms 22 fit with theinternal slot 32 having a width that allows thearms 22 to pivot and open up forwindow 18 mounting and for ground mounting as will be hereinafter further explained. Thus, as shown inFIGS. 7-9 , thepivot pin 28 extends through the inner ends 24 of botharms 22 and through thearrow member 30 thereby fixing thearms 22 to thearrow member 30. Thearrow member 30 is preferably composed of a reflective orange-colored plastic material to provide for a visually distinct advance warning marking or sign. - In order to facilitate the mounting of the v-shaped
reflector 20 to thewindow 18, an attachable and detachably removable window mounting means includes au-shaped window hook 34 that is secured to thedistal end 26 of onearm 22. Thewindow hook 34 includes aslot 36 that slips onto and over the upper edge of the partially rolled down window 18 (which can then be rolled up to firmly fix thewindow hook 34 in position).FIG. 7 shows thewindow hook 34 as permanently fixed to thedistal end 26 of onearm 22. Thewindow hook 34 can also include awindow hook passageway 38, as shown inFIGS. 8 and 9 , into which thedistal end 26 of onearm 22 is insertable therein and removable therefrom to provide for the capability of detaching and attaching thearm 22 to thewindow hook 34, and, by extension, attaching and detaching the v-shapedreflector 20 to thewindow hook 34. The insertion and attachment would preferably be by a press-fit. In addition, thedistal end 26 of theother arm 22 has attached thereto a soft square-shapedpad 40 that contacts the exterior surface of thewindow 18 and prevents the exterior window surface from being scratched or marred. Thepad 40, which can be of a rubber material, is either covered with an orange tape or coated and colored orange so that all components of the v-shapedreflector 20—thearms 22, thearrow member 30, and thepad 40—are orange colored for maximizing visibility, especially at night or for inclement weather. Thearms 22 of the v-shapedreflector 20 can easily be folded to the position shown inFIG. 9 for compactly and efficiently storing the v-shapedreflector 20 in the glove compartment of thevehicle 12 or even in an interior door panel compartment. Thewindow hook 34 and thepad 40 comprise, in effect, the window mounting means for the v-shapedreflector 20. -
FIGS. 1-6 illustrate the ground placement or mounting embodiment or means for theemergency safety reflector 10, and, more specifically, the embodiment that combines the v-shapedreflector 20 with support structure to facilitate and provide for ground mounting or placement of theemergency safety reflector 10 adjacent and alongside thevehicle 12. The ground placement support structure includes acylindrical base 42 having anupper surface 44 and an oppositelower surface 46. Affixed to thelower surface 46 of thebase 42 is acylindrical pad 48 having a diameter slightly smaller than that of thebase 42. Thebase 42 is hollow and thus defines aninternal cavity 50 to which access is gained by removing aplug 52 that seats in abase opening 54 formed on theupper surface 44. In order to enhance the stability of theemergency safety reflector 12, and especially the v-shapedreflector 20, theplug 52 is removed and then a dense material, such assand 56, is poured into theinternal cavity 50, and after thecavity 50 is sufficiently filled theplug 52 is then seated in thebase opening 54 sealing off thecavity 50 and keeping thesand 56 within thebase 42. Theweighted base 42 prevents thesafety reflector 10 from falling over or being blown over. - As illustrated in
FIGS. 4-6 , asupport socket 58 is centrally located and mounted to theupper surface 44 of thebase 42, and extends a slight distance upwardly from theupper surface 44. Attachable to and detachable from thesupport socket 58 is acylindrical tube 60. Thetube 60 includes anupper tube end 62 and alower tube end 64, with thelower end 64 receivable within thesupport socket 58 and detachable or removable from thesocket 58. An aperture 66 extends through thetube 60 adjacent theupper end 62 and a rectangular-shapedopening 68 extends through thetube 60 adjacent thelower end 64. The rectangular-shapedopening 68 is sized to receive thedistal end 26 of one of thearms 22 of the v-shaped-reflector 20 as part of the process of attaching and securing the v-shapedreflector 20 to thetube 60. An orange-colored cap 70 is mounted to theupper end 62 of thetube 60. It should be noted that theweighted base 42 and thetube 60 that is removably attachable to the base 42 are both coated or covered with orange reflective material that can be orange reflective paint or orange reflective tape or are manufactured from an plastic material that is orange colored. - As shown in
FIGS. 4-6 , to set up theemergency safety reflector 10 for ground disposition thelower end 64 of thetube 60 is inserted into thesupport socket 58 and thedistal end 26 of onearm 22 is inserted through the rectangular-shapedopening 68 adjacent thelower end 64 of thetube 60. Anattachment pin 72 extends through thedistal end 26 of theother arm 22, and through the aperture 66 at theupper end 62 of thetube 60, for fixing thedistal end 26 of thisarm 22 to thetube 60. Theattachment pin 72 can be adapted and designed for removal so that the v-shapedreflector 20 can be completely removed from thetube 60 for foldable storage when not in use. In order to store the v-shapedreflector 20 with onearm 22 still secured to theupper end 62 of thetube 60 one simply lifts thetube 60 up out of thesupport socket 58, as shown inFIG. 6 , thereby detaching and removingtube 60 frombase 42, and pulls or withdraws thedistal end 26 of the other (free)arm 22 back through the rectangular-shapedopening 68. This allows the v-shapedreflector 20 to be folded alongside the length of thetube 60, as shown inFIG. 6 , for compact storage. The base 42 can be stored in the trunk of thevehicle 12 to insure that if anysand 56 spills out of thecavity 50 of thebase 42, thesand 56 doesn't spill in the passenger compartment of thevehicle 12. - Thus, the
emergency safety reflector 10 includes the v-shapedreflector 20, and the v-shapedreflector 20 can be combined with and include either the window mounting means, the ground mounting or placement means, or both in one use as shown inFIGS. 1-3 . In essence, theemergency safety reflector 10 of the present invention is a dual use or purpose safety and warning system wherein the v-shapedreflector 20 can be mounted to the window 18 (one or more) of thevehicle 12 and combined with and attached to the ground support structure—thebase 42 andtube 60—for providing maximum warning to travelers and motorists in all weather conditions and during both daytime and nighttime. Thus, inFIGS. 1-3 , fouremergency safety reflectors 12 are utilized with one v-shapedreflector 20 being mounted to thewindow 18—the driver side window—of thevehicle 12 and extending or projecting laterally or outwardly therefrom but not so far as to be a roadway obstruction or danger. In addition, three v-shapedreflectors 20 are attached to supporttubes 60, and laterally extend outwardly away from the verticallyupright tubes 60, with thetubes 60 being mounted to the sand-filledbases 42 for stationary placement and disposition about thevehicle 12. - Although several embodiments of this invention have been described with particularity, it is to be understood that the present disclosure has been made by way of example only and that numerous changes, alterations, modifications and variations in the detailed construction and the combination and arrangement of parts and components may be resorted to without departing from the spirit and scope of the invention as hereinafter claimed.
